## What security and procedural controls does Ramp Treasury provide for approvals and separation of duties?

Ramp Treasury approvals protect funds by requiring multi-layered approval processes ensuring sensitive actions such as transfers or withdrawals are reviewed and authorized by senior personnel before execution. It is recommended to include only Admins and Owners as required approvers because only these groups have access to Ramp Treasury, simplifying approval management. If non-admins or non-owners are added as approvers, they must manually skip approvals for each transfer since they lack access. The Separation of Duties feature, which can only be toggled by business owners, prevents users from approving their own deposits or withdrawals by replacing bill creators with admin approvers in the approval chain.
